Saw a big banner in front of the Easley BiLo declaring "still serving the local community"


If you have to say it you are in real trouble!
BI-LO #5283, Rockville Plaza, 1021 South Pendleton Street, Easley, South Carolina 29642-1045, is dead. It does not have customer traffic.
Ingle's #251, 410 Pelzer Highway, Easley, South Carolina 29642-2106, and Publix #205, Center Point, 6525 Calhoun Memorial Highway, Easley, South Carolina 29640-3669, are busier and are producing sales. I look for BI-LO #5283 to close in the next round of store closings and BI-LO to exit Pickens County.

They have fallen from favor in NC according to family and friends I have heard from recently. Harris Teeter and Publix attract the higher end consumer, and Walmart an Food Lion take the rest of the business, along with Lidl and Aldi. Looks like BI-LO is being squeezed out.
Quote:
Originally Posted by vistatiger View Post
I'd say so. Bi-lo only has around a dozen or fewer stores left in all of NC I believe. Why bother at this point? In the Charlotte Market Harris Teeter, Walmart and Food Lion are pretty much in a dead heat for top market share.
After Monday, 25 March, Southeastern Grocers will have 12 stores in North Carolina: 11 BI-LO stores and one Harvey's store. I would not be surprised to see a market exit from North Carolina and possibly Chester, Chesterfield, Lancaster and York counties in South Carolina.
